Transaction 678c99ac4dcd2f26fa5ad1cd2404d89ecd35d4429eb647c25eb1934adb9e6c4b
1 Input
1 Output
-
678c99ac4dcd2f26fa5ad1cd2404d89ecd35d4429eb647c25eb1934adb9e6c4b:0
- value
- 999865215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4cbb3d63a55908df185eefd2d38ff0ff46facf0 OP_EQUAL
- address
- 3M6BCi4Z3JqCe2qT6w1eMQyPLDYkvLiA3W